Meetings involve getting
together and juggling. There is no structure to our meetings. They are
never mandatory, you can come and leave whenever you want, and they tend to
last a couple of hours or until everyone leaves. Ø
To “join” the club, just show
up to a meeting. Membership is very loose. You don’t even have to show up
regularly (but it would be nice). Ø
You don’t need to spend any
money to join. There are no membership fees. Ø
You don’t need to know how to
juggle to join. We’re happy to teach you how to juggle. Lessons are
always free. Ø
You don’t have to be a
student/faculty member to join. Meetings are open to the public. You
don’t have to be associated with the University to come juggle with us. Ø
You don’t have to own
juggling equipment. We have plenty of club-owned equipment that you can
